Brentridge is a quiet, residential neighborhood in Corona characterized by its exceptional walkability and dog-friendly environment. It offers a serene, low-density setting with significant open space, though it lacks a major commercial core.
Key Highlights

Located in Corona, Brentridge is defined by its quiet, low-density residential streets and proximity to abundant open green spaces. The area stands out for its high walkability and dog friendliness, making it a preferred location for residents who value outdoor accessibility. According to iHuus data, the neighborhood maintains high visual appeal and remains well-removed from industrial zones, which contributes to its peaceful atmosphere despite the presence of nearby road traffic. Residents benefit from being part of the highly regarded Corona-Norco Unified School District, which is recognized for its elite academic performance and operational stability. While the neighborhood provides a tranquil living environment, prospective residents should be aware of specific environmental trade-offs, including significant risks related to flood and fire safety. This area is best suited for those who prioritize a pedestrian-friendly lifestyle and a quiet, suburban atmosphere over proximity to urban nightlife or commercial centers.
Residential spacing offers a balance of community connection and individual separation, providing more privacy than the typical Corona neighborhood. According to iHuus data, houses are positioned closely together but remain distinct due to private fencing and consistent buffering between properties.
Extensive sidewalk networks and clear pedestrian crossings make navigating the area on foot very easy. According to iHuus data, the connectivity and safety of the street design are significantly higher than the average for Corona.
Large homes with private pools and expansive driveways characterize this area. The visual landscape is noticeably more premium than the typical Corona neighborhood according to iHuus data.
Extensive sidewalk verges and a large public park with ball fields provide ample space for walking pets. According to iHuus data, these connected green spaces and low traffic risks make the area significantly more dog friendly than the rest of Corona.
Open land and scattered greenery provide a more rural atmosphere than the typical suburban sprawl found elsewhere in Corona. According to iHuus data, the area features a higher prevalence of fields and woodland compared to the city average.
Residential life here is characterized by a serene, low-density atmosphere with limited access to local commerce. According to iHuus data, the level of activity and commercial variety is lower than the Corona average.
Steady traffic sounds from a nearby busy street are present, though the acoustic environment remains notably calmer than the average for Corona according to iHuus data.
Air quality in this area is excellent with minimal health concerns. According to iHuus data, the air remains significantly cleaner than the average for Corona.
Industrial activity and hazardous facilities are entirely absent from this area, providing a more residential environment than the Corona average. According to iHuus data, the landscape consists solely of residential and recreational zoning with no detected warehouses or industrial sites.
Health insurance access is more prevalent in Brentridge than in the rest of Corona, according to iHuus data. Most residents in this area are covered by a health insurance plan.
Conservative-leaning residents form a strong majority in this area, reflecting a more traditional political landscape than the average for Corona. According to iHuus data, there is a modest presence of opposing viewpoints within the community.
Residents live alongside a balanced mix of young adults, families, and older individuals. This age distribution is largely consistent with the broader Corona area.
Fire safety conditions in this area are notably lower than the Corona average, according to iHuus data. Residents should be aware of increased vulnerabilities regarding fire protection and safety access.

CNUSD is a premier California school district characterized by elite academic performance, high financial liquidity, and strong community demand. While the district faces logistical challenges—specifically overcrowding in Eastvale and a statewide trend of declining enrollment—its operational response through infrastructure planning and specialized dual-enrollment and CTE programs maintains its status as a destination district. With a large portfolio of top-rated schools and a positive $242.5 million budget certification, the district remains exceptionally stable despite localized capacity pressures.
